Understanding GRP Grating: Benefits and Applications

What is GRP Grating?

Glass Reinforced Plastic (GRP) grating is a composite material made from fiberglass, resin, and other additives. This material is designed to resist corrosion, chemicals, and extreme temperatures, making it an ideal solution for various industrial environments. GRP grating is often used as an alternative to traditional metal grates due to its lightweight nature and superior load-bearing properties. GRP grating is also customizable, allowing it to be tailored to meet specific project requirements.

Benefits of Using GRP Grating

The advantages of GRP grating are numerous, including:

  • Lightweight: GRP grating is significantly lighter than steel or aluminum, which simplifies installation and reduces transportation costs.
  • Corrosion Resistance: Unlike steel, GRP does not rust or corrode, offering a longer lifespan in harsh environments.
  • Low Maintenance: GRP grating requires minimal maintenance, saving on upkeep and replacement costs.
  • Non-Conductive: Being a non-metallic material, GRP grating is non-conductive, making it a safer option for electrical installations.
  • Customizability: GRP can be manufactured in various colors, sizes, and load capacities, accommodating diverse applications.

Common Applications for GRP Grating

GRP grating is utilized across multiple sectors including:

  • Industrial Settings: Used for walkways, platforms, and staircases in factories and warehouses.
  • Marine Applications: Ideal for docks and piers due to its resistance to saltwater and UV rays.
  • Wastewater Treatment: Employed in environments where chemical exposure is common.
  • Food Processing: Suitable for applications where hygiene is paramount, as it is easy to clean and does not harbor bacteria.
  • Public Spaces: Used in parks and recreational facilities for safe, durable flooring.

Installation Best Practices for GRP Grating

Preparing the Installation Site

Preparation is key to a successful installation of GRP grating. Begin by:

  • Cleansing the Area: Ensure that the installation area is free of debris and contaminants.
  • Measuring Space: Accurately measure the space to determine the size and quantity of grating required.
  • Gathering Tools: Assemble all necessary tools, including cutting tools, installation clips, and safety gear.

Steps for Installing GRP Grating

Follow these steps when installing GRP grating:

  1. Lay Out Grating: Arrange the grating panels according to the design plan.
  2. Cut to Size: If necessary, cut the grating to fit specific areas, using appropriate cutting tools.
  3. Secure Panels: Fix panels in place using installation clips or adhesive, ensuring stability.
  4. Check Alignment: Ensure that all panels are aligned and level before finalizing the installation.
  5. Inspect Work: Conduct a thorough inspection to ensure everything is installed correctly.

Safety Considerations During Installation

Safety is paramount when working with GRP grating. To ensure a safe installation:

  • Wear Protective Gear: Utilize safety glasses, gloves, and hard hats as required.
  • Use Proper Lifting Techniques: Lift grating panels with care to avoid injury.
  • Follow Local Codes: Adhere to local building codes and regulations during installation.

Maintenance and Care for GRP Grating

Regular Maintenance Tips

To prolong the lifespan of GRP grating, maintain it with these tips:

  • Routine Inspections: Regularly inspect the grating for signs of wear or damage.
  • Cleaning: Clean the surface with mild detergents to remove any dirt or chemicals.
  • Avoid Heavy Loads: Ensure that the grating is not subjected to excessive weight beyond its specifications.

Signs of Wear and When to Replace

Signs that GRP grating may need replacement include:

  • Cracks or Chips: Visible damage may indicate structural failure.
  • Deterioration: Fading or discoloration can signal the material breaking down.
  • Loss of Slip Resistance: If the surfaces become slippery, it may be time for replacement.

Cleaning Techniques for Longevity

To ensure longevity, follow these cleaning techniques:

  • Use Soft Brushes: Employ soft brushes to prevent scratching the surface.
  • Pressure Washing: Occasionally use a pressure washer to remove stubborn dirt.
  • Chemical Cleaners: Utilize recommended chemical cleaners suitable for GRP.

Frequently Asked Questions about GRP Grating

What is the lifespan of GRP grating?

GRP grating can last up to 25 years or more, depending on use, maintenance, and environmental conditions.

Is GRP grating resistant to chemicals?

Yes, GRP grating is highly resistant to a wide range of chemicals, making it suitable for industrial use.

Can GRP grating be used outdoors?

Absolutely, GRP grating is UV resistant and can withstand outdoor conditions without deteriorating.

How does GRP compare to traditional grating?

GRP is lighter, corrosion-resistant, and requires less maintenance compared to traditional steel or aluminum grating.

Is custom sizing available for GRP grating?

Yes, many suppliers offer custom sizing options to fit specific project requirements.
